WebSep 9, 2015 · About 400 bony fish species are known to have the ability of breathing from air, most of them living in freshwater ecosystems. Anyway, most of them have both gills and lungs. These species with the two mechanisms usually use the air in certain occasions: When the oxygen level in the water goes down. WebOct 27, 2024 · Fish get their oxygen through processes called branchial breathing. Most fish species have respiration through gills, also called branchia. However, there are some fish that are able to breathe through lungs or with a branchia support system of air vesicles. Branchial breathing occurs through the gills, which are richly vascularized structures.

Like humans, fish need oxygen to survive—but water contains far less oxygen than an equal volume of air. The oxygen that fish breathe is not the oxygen that is chemically combined with hydrogen to form water molecules, but oxygen from the air that is dissolved in the water. climbing wall maple ridgeWebA fish breathes by taking water into its mouth and forcing it out through the gill passages.
